Who Is Sinjin With Braids?

Sinjin Van Cleef is a character from the popular Nickelodeon show *Victorious*. Played by actor Mason Vale Cotton, Sinjin is known for being socially awkward, a bit creepy, and always lurking around the corners of Hollywood Arts. He’s got a thing for Jade, does weird dance moves, and has some seriously unusual hobbies — like collecting teeth from the relatives of former U.S. presidents. Where Did the Sinjin With Braids Photo Come From?

The now-famous photo of Sinjin with braids actually comes from his profile video on TheSlap — the in-show social media platform. In the video, Sinjin introduces himself, shows off his “athletic legs,” and basically does a weird little monologue that’s classic Sinjin.

The braids appear in that video, and while they weren’t the focus of it, they definitely caught people's attention. It’s one of those moments that fans didn’t realize they needed until they saw it — and once you see it, you can’t unsee it.

Over the years, the video has been clipped, remixed, and shared across the internet. You can find it on TikTok, YouTube, and even Pinterest — often paired with captions like “Sinjin with braids always takes me out 😭😭” or “This photo hits different every time.”

What Else Should You Know About Sinjin Van Cleef?

Sinjin Van Cleef is more than just the guy with braids — he’s a character with a unique personality, a strange set of hobbies, and a surprisingly dedicated fanbase. From his obsession with Jade to his weird locker and his love of dancing, Sinjin is one of those characters who may not have been the main focus, but always made an impression.

He’s also one of the few characters from *Victorious* who went “missing” in the show’s universe. In the spin-off *Sam & Cat*, there’s a missing poster with his face on it — a small but intriguing detail that has fans wondering what happened to him after the show ended.

And let’s not forget his profile video on TheSlap, which is still one of the most iconic pieces of *Victorious* content ever made. It’s weird, it’s awkward, and it’s 100% Sinjin — complete with braids, athletic legs, and a vibe that’s hard to explain.

What Are Some Other Quirky Details About Sinjin?

Sinjin’s locker is decorated with chewed food — like meatloaf — which is both gross and kind of weirdly artistic. He also collects teeth from the relatives of past presidents, which is definitely a conversation starter.

He’s known for doing weird interpretive dances, especially when Tori and Jade are singing “Take a Hint.” And while he’s not the most popular character at Hollywood Arts, he somehow manages to get noticed — even if it’s just for being weird.
